CC -!- FUNCTION: Catalyzes the first step in hexosamine metabolism, converting
CC fructose-6P into glucosamine-6P using glutamine as a nitrogen source.
CC {ECO:0000256|HAMAP-Rule:MF_00164}.
CC -!- CATALYTIC ACTIVITY:
CC Reaction=D-fructose 6-phosphate + L-glutamine = D-glucosamine 6-
CC phosphate + L-glutamate; Xref=Rhea:RHEA:13237, ChEBI:CHEBI:29985,
CC ChEBI:CHEBI:58359, ChEBI:CHEBI:58725, ChEBI:CHEBI:61527; EC=2.6.1.16;
CC Evidence={ECO:0000256|ARBA:ARBA00001031, ECO:0000256|HAMAP-
CC Rule:MF_00164};
CC -!- SUBUNIT: Homodimer. {ECO:0000256|HAMAP-Rule:MF_00164}.
CC -!- SUBCELLULAR LOCATION: Cytoplasm {ECO:0000256|HAMAP-Rule:MF_00164}.
